        摘   要  目的:探讨缺血性卒中二级预防后复发的危险因素,并观察谷胱甘肽对 4-HNE 浓度的影响。方法:以 2017 年 10 月-
        2019年10月于山东第一医科大学第二附属医院等3家医院因脑血栓或脑栓塞住院治疗的97例缺血性卒中1年内复发患者为观
        察组,以同期97例未复发患者为对照组并进行配对。观察组患者按分层随机抽样法又分为常规治疗组(49例)和药物干预组(48
        例)。常规治疗组患者于住院期间进行脑血流再通、改善循环、控制血压、维持血糖、治疗高脂血症和心律失常等常规治疗,药物干
        预组患者在常规治疗组治疗的基础上加用注射用谷胱甘肽1.8 g,每天1次,静脉注射;疗程均为14天。均于入院时及治疗14天后
        测定血浆中4-HNE浓度,均于入院时检测ALDH2基因分型和TOAST分型。采用多元线性回归分析探讨4-HNE升高的相关因素;
        采用条件Logistic分析探讨缺血性卒中二级预防后复发的独立危险因素。结果:观察组患者入院时血浆中4-HNE浓度、大动脉粥
        样硬化患者比例均显著高于对照组(P<0.05)。两组患者的 ALDH2 各基因型分布均符合 Hardy-Weinberg 遗传平衡定律(P>
        0.05)。观察组携带ALDH2*2等位基因的患者比例(50.50%)显著高于对照组(36.08%)(P<0.05)。携带ALDH2*2等位基因[B=
        2.33,95%CI(1.35,5.50),P=0.03]和大动脉粥样硬化[B=1.90,95%CI(1.29,3.74),P=0.04]与4-HNE浓度升高显著相关;大动脉
        粥样硬化[OR=2.93,95%CI(1.84,4.67),P<0.01]、卒中家族史[OR=1.50,95%CI(1.18,1.90),P=0.04]、血浆中 4-HNE 浓度升
        高[OR=1.34,95%CI(1.11,1.62),P=0.04]是缺血性卒中二级预防后复发的独立危险因素。干预后,药物干预组和常规治疗组患
        者血浆中4-HNE浓度均显著低于同组干预前(P<0.05);而两组组间比较,差异均无统计学意义(P>0.05)。结论:卒中家族史、大
        动脉粥样硬化、血浆中4-HNE浓度升高是缺血性卒中二级预防后复发的独立危险因素;尽管药物干预能降低患者血浆中4-HNE
        浓度,但加用谷胱甘肽的效果并不比常规治疗显著。
        关键词 缺血性卒中;二级预防;复发;谷胱甘肽;4-羟基壬烯醛;ALDH2*2等位基因;危险因素

        ABSTRACT   OBJECTIVE:To investigate the risk factors for the recurrence of ischemic stroke after secondary prevention,and to
        observe the effect of glutathione on 4-HNE. METHODS:Totally 97 patients with ischemic stroke relapse within one year were
        treated from Oct. 2017 to Oct. 2019 in 3 hospitals as the Second Affiliated Hospital of Shandong First Medical University due to
        cerebral thrombosis or cerebral embolism as observation group,and 97 non-recurrence patients in the same period were paired as
        control group. The patients in the observation group were randomly divided into conventional treatment group(49 cases)and drug
        intervention group(48 cases). The patients in conventional treatment group received routine treatment such as cerebral blood flow
        recanalization, improving circulation, controlling blood pressure, maintaining blood glucose, treating hyperlipidemia and
        arrhythmia during hospitalization. Drug intervention group was additionally given Glutathione for injection 1.8 g intragastrically,
        once a day,on the basis of conventional treatment group. 4-HNE concentrations in plasma were determined at admission and 14
        days after treatment,the genetic type of ALDH2 and type of TAST were determined at admission. Multiple liner regression was
